Saturday came and went. It was a beautiful day, but smaller crowds than in past years. There were five artists invited to the Saturday Paint-Out, representing the mediums of watercolor, acrylic, collage, colored pencil, and pastels.
All of my images created for this were 3 1/2" x 5" or 4" x 6" . . . pretty small space to create an image. I sold one of my paintings. . . . the cherries titled "Ate Nine" . . . to the colored pencil artist! Our impression was that the economy has had a big impact on art sales.
Here are the three paintings I did at the fair on Saturday. Considering the interruptions, the noise, and that I had less than 4 hours of sleep the night before, I am pleased with them.
